Title: How to Create a Helpdesk AI: A Step-by-Step Guide
Introduction
As technology continues to advance, companies are increasingly turning to artificial intelligence (AI) to enhance their customer service processes. One area where AI has proven particularly beneficial is in helpdesk support, where it can provide faster and more accurate responses to customer inquiries. In this article, we will provide a step-by-step guide on how to create a helpdesk AI that can improve customer experiences and streamline support operations.
Step 1: Define the Objectives and Use Cases
The first step in creating a helpdesk AI is to clearly define the objectives and use cases for the AI system. This involves identifying the specific pain points in the existing helpdesk process that the AI will address, such as reducing response times, increasing first-contact resolution rates, or automating routine tasks. Additionally, it is important to consider the types of inquiries and issues that the AI will need to handle, as this will inform the design and functionality of the system.
Step 2: Data Collection and Cleaning
Once the objectives and use cases are defined, the next step is to collect and clean the data that will be used to train the helpdesk AI. This data may include past customer interactions, support tickets, knowledge base articles, and other relevant sources. Data cleaning is crucial to ensure that the AI is trained on high-quality, accurate data, as this will directly impact the reliability and effectiveness of the system.
Step 3: Select an AI Platform or Framework
There are various AI platforms and frameworks available for building helpdesk AI systems, such as TensorFlow, PyTorch, and Microsoft Azure’s Cognitive Services. The choice of platform will depend on factors such as the specific requirements of the AI solution, the organization’s existing technology infrastructure, and the expertise of the development team.
Step 4: Model Training and Testing
Once the AI platform is selected, the next step is to train the AI model using the collected and cleaned data. This involves using techniques such as natural language processing (NLP) and machine learning to teach the AI system to understand and respond to customer inquiries. After training the model, extensive testing is essential to ensure that the AI can accurately and effectively handle a wide range of customer queries and issues.
Step 5: Integration with Helpdesk Systems
Once the AI model is developed and tested, it needs to be integrated with the existing helpdesk systems and processes. This may involve connecting the AI to ticketing systems, knowledge bases, customer relationship management (CRM) platforms, and other relevant tools to enable seamless interaction and information exchange.
Step 6: Continuous Improvement and Monitoring
Building a helpdesk AI is not a one-time endeavor; it requires ongoing monitoring and refinement to ensure optimal performance. This includes monitoring the AI’s interactions with customers, collecting feedback, and making continuous improvements to the model based on real-world usage and changing customer needs.
Conclusion
Creating a helpdesk AI can significantly enhance the efficiency and effectiveness of customer support operations. By following the steps outlined in this guide, organizations can develop a helpdesk AI that not only reduces the workload on support agents but also provides faster, more accurate, and personalized assistance to customers. As AI technology continues to evolve, the potential for helpdesk AI to revolutionize customer service is tremendous, making it a valuable investment for businesses looking to stay competitive in the digital age.